Leander ISD PTA Clothes Closet
Tuesday, October 2
9:45 a.m. to 12:15 p.m.
300 S. West Drive, Leander
The Leander ISD Clothes Closet needs you! The Clothes Closet helps all students within Leander ISD by providing 5 outfits, and 5 pairs of socks & underwear per semester but they can’t help all of families without volunteers.
As a volunteer, you can help by sorting, tagging & hanging clothes on the racks; making sure clothing is sized correctly; or helping families as they “check out.” You must be an approved Leander ISD Volunteer. Sign up to volunteer here.

Wiley PTA was honored to receive the Head Start Award from Texas PTA. This award is given to PTAs who have achieved 75% or more of the previous year's total membership. Currently we have 326 members and our numbers keep growing! We encourage parents, students, LISD staff and community members to become a member of our Wiley Middle School PTA.
